Who was William Waldorf Astor, 1st Viscount Astor?

William Waldorf "Willy" Astor, 1st Viscount Astor was a wealthy American attorney, politician, businessman, and newspaper publisher. He moved with his family to England in 1891, became an English subject in 1899, and was made a peer as Baron Astor in 1916 and Viscount Astor in 1917 for his contributions to war charities. He was a prominent member of the Astor family.
